Install OS10 license
If OS10 is factory-loaded on your switch, you do not need to install an OS10 license as it is pre-loaded with a perpetual license.
If you download OS10 on a trial basis, OS10 comes with a 120-day trial license. ONIE installation on a factory-loaded Dell EMC
switch wipes out the license partition. Hence, the switch on reload comes up with a default 120 day trial license. Purchase
and install a perpetual license after the trial period expires.To continue with uninterrupted use, purchase and install a perpetual
license to avoid the OS10 device rebooting every 72 hours after 120 days.
After you install OS10 and log in, install the perpetual license to run OS10 Enterprise Edition beyond the trial period. The OS10
license is installed in the /mnt/license directory.
1. Download the License.zip file from DDL as described in Download OS10 image.
2. Open the zip file and locate the license file in the Dell folder. Copy the license file to a local or remote workstation.
3. Install the license file from the workstation in EXEC mode.
license install {ftp: | http: | localfs: | scp: | sftp: | tftp: | usb:} filepath/
filename
ftp://userid:passwd@hostip/filepathCopy from a remote FTP server.
http://hostip/filepathCopy from a remote HTTP server.
http://hostipSend a request to a remote HTTP server.
localfs://filepathInstall from a local file directory.
scp://userid:passwd@hostip/filepath Copy from a remote SCP server.
sftp://userid:passwd@hostip/filepathCopy from a remote SFTP server.
tftp://hostip/filepath Copy from a remote TFTP server.
usb://filepathInstall from a file directory on a storage device connected to the USB storage port on the switch.
filepath/filenameEnter the directory path where the license file is stored.
NOTE:
When installing a license through a VRF instance, OS10 supports only some file transfer methods. The following
table details the file transfer methods supported in default, management, and non-default VRF instances.
Table 2. Install license using VRF
File transfer method Default VRF Management VRF¹ Non-default VRF
FTP Yes Yes No
HTTP Yes Yes No
localfs Yes Yes Yes
SCP Yes Yes No
SFTP Yes Yes No
TFTP Yes Yes No
USB Yes Yes Yes
